TRichView.com
InicioCaracterísticasHistoriaDescargasOrdenarRecursosAplicacionesSoporteContactanos

Lista de características
TRichView
Formato
Imágenes
SubControles Delphi
Tablas
Viñetas Y Numeración
Estilos
Multi-Lenguaje
hipertexto
Importación y exportación, DB
Edición
Impresión
Revisión Ortográfica
ScaleRichView
Edición WYSIWYG
Impresión de posters
SubControles Delphi

Características

Soporte Multi-Lenguaje

Juegos de Caracteres Múltiples

RichView puede mostrar y editar documentos que contienen texto con diferentes fuentes. Todas las fuentes tienen propiedades de Conjunto de Caracteres específicas. Con la especificación de diferentes juegos de caracteres, puedes crear documentos compuestos de texto en diferentes idiomas.


Unicode en RichViewEdit

Unicode

Unicode es un estándar moderno y mundial de codificación de caracteres que utiliza valores de código de 16-bits para representar todos los caracteres usados en la informática moderna, incluyendo símbolos técnicos y caracteres especiales usados en publicaciones.
Puedes insertar caracteres Unicode por separado o frases en documentos RichView, o crear documentos completamente con codificación Unicode. RichView puede abrir, guardar, copiar y pegar archivos de texto Unicode, importar texto Unicode desde RTF y exportarlo a RTF y HTML.

Como construir un editor Unicode (en inglés).


    Ver texto Unicode en el editor demo:
  • Demos\Delphi\Editors\Editor 1\ subdirectorio donde se instaló RichView, o
  • Demos\CBuilder\Editors\Editor 1\ subdirectorio donde se instaló RichView, o
  • descargar el demo compilado.

Texto Bidireccional (Árabe, Hebreo)

Texto Árabe en RichViewEdit

RichView soporta los idiomas de Oriente Medio en los que el texto se presenta para su lectura en orden de derecha-a-izquierda, en comparación con el orden por defecto de izquierda a derecha. RichView también soporta modelado contextual* y combinación de caracteres**, comunes en el Árabe. En RichView, puedes especificar el modo de izquierda a derecha o derecha a izquierda para todo el documento, párrafos, o fragmentos separados de texto (objetos del documento).

* - El modelado contextual ocurre cuando el caracter escrito cambia su forma dependiendo el sonido que tenga el caracter.
** - combinación de cracteres o ligaduras son caracteres que unen carácteres cuando se colocan juntos.

    Notas:
  • Estas característica están disponibles solamente para las versiones de Windows que tienen soporte para idiomas RTL (ediciones para el Medio Oriente de Win9x; Win2000 y WinXP con los idiomas correspondientes instalados); en otras versiones de Windows, el texto será mostrado en el orden de izquierda a derecha, sin modelado contextual y ligadura.
  • El soporte para texto bidireccional no esta predeterminado. Para activarlo, cambia el valor de la propiedad BiDiMode de RichView de rvbdLeftToRight a rvbdRightToLeft.
  • El texto Unicode bidireccional es soportado solamente bajo Win2000/XP
  • Párrafos justificados (alineados a ambos lados izquierda y derecha) todavia no están soportados por el texto bidireccional.
    Ver el demo de texto bidireccional:
  • Demos\Delphi\Assorted\International\RTL\ subdirectorio donde se instaló RichView, o
  • Demos\CBuilder\Assorted\International\RTL\ subdirectorio donde se instaló RichView.

Todavía No Soportado:

Soporte directo de MBCS. Pero los documentos MBCS se pueden importar y convertir a Unicode, editar como Unicode, y exportar de regreso como documentos MBCS.